toplogo
Sign In

게임 플레이어 행동 이해를 위한 언어 모델링 접근법


Core Concepts
본 연구는 자연어 처리 분야의 장기 의존성 Transformer 모델을 확장하여 게임 플레이어 행동 데이터에 적용함으로써, 플레이어 행동 이해를 위한 새로운 방법론을 제안한다.
Abstract
본 연구는 게임 플레이어 행동 데이터에 대한 언어 모델링 접근법을 제안한다. 기존 연구들은 주로 탐색적 분석, 심리학 기반 지도 학습, 클러스터링 등의 방법을 사용했지만, 이 분야에서는 자기 지도 학습 기반 접근법이 상대적으로 활용되지 않았다. 연구진은 자연어 처리 분야의 장기 의존성 Transformer 모델인 Longformer를 활용하여 게임 플레이어 행동 데이터를 모델링하는 방법을 제안했다. 데이터 전처리 과정에서 게임 내 이벤트를 문장의 단어와 유사하게 취급하여 토큰화하였고, 마스크 언어 모델링(MLM) 목적함수를 사용하여 자기 지도 학습을 수행했다. 실험 결과, 제안한 접근법은 플레이어 행동 데이터의 분포를 효과적으로 학습할 수 있음을 보였다. 또한 학습된 임베딩 공간을 시각화하여 플레이어 세그먼트를 식별할 수 있었는데, 이는 게임 설계 및 개선을 위한 유용한 통찰을 제공한다. 향후 연구 방향으로는 레이블이 있는 데이터셋을 활용한 fine-tuning, 위치 기반 노이즈의 영향 정량화 및 완화 등이 있다.
Stats
플레이어 행동 세션의 길이 분포는 기하 분포를 따른다. 플레이어 활동 수준의 15일 간 분포 또한 기하 분포를 따른다. 이벤트 유형별 발생 확률에 큰 차이가 있어, 이를 고려한 전처리가 필요하다.
Quotes
"Methods for learning latent user representations from historical behavior logs have gained traction for recommendation tasks in e-commerce, content streaming, and other settings. However, this area still remains relatively underexplored in video and mobile gaming contexts." "We hypothesize common patterns in how individual players interact with game content and mechanics can add a new dimension to player understanding."

Key Insights Distilled From

by Tianze Wang,... at arxiv.org 04-08-2024

https://arxiv.org/pdf/2404.04234.pdf
player2vec

Deeper Inquiries

게임 플레이어 행동 데이터에서 발견되는 위치 기반 노이즈가 표현 학습 성능에 미치는 영향은 어떻게 정량화할 수 있을까?

게임 플레이어 행동 데이터에서 발생하는 위치 기반 노이즈는 실제 게임 환경에서 발생하는 오프라인 상황이나 통신 제약으로 인해 발생할 수 있습니다. 이러한 노이즈는 연속적인 토큰 학습에 있어서 모델의 성능을 저하시킬 수 있습니다. 이러한 영향을 정량화하기 위해서는 노이즈가 모델의 학습 및 추론에 어떻게 영향을 미치는지 분석해야 합니다. 예를 들어, 위치 기반 노이즈가 있는 데이터와 없는 데이터를 비교하여 모델의 성능 차이를 측정하고, 노이즈가 있는 경우에 모델의 예측 정확도나 일반화 능력이 어떻게 변하는지 확인할 수 있습니다. 또한 노이즈의 정도에 따라 모델의 성능 변화를 측정하고, 노이즈 제거 기법을 적용하여 모델의 성능 향상을 확인할 수 있습니다.

게임 플레이어 행동 모델링에 활용할 수 있는 다른 자기 지도 학습 기법은 무엇이 있을까?

게임 플레이어 행동 모델링에는 다양한 자기 지도 학습 기법을 활용할 수 있습니다. 예를 들어, Denoising Autoencoder는 자기 지도 학습의 한 형태로, 모델이 입력 데이터에서 잡음을 제거하도록 학습하여 잠재적인 패턴을 학습합니다. 또한, Variational Autoencoder는 잠재 변수를 이용하여 데이터의 분포를 학습하고 생성하는 방법으로, 게임 플레이어의 행동 패턴을 모델링하는 데 활용될 수 있습니다. 또한, Contrastive Learning은 데이터 내에서 유사한 샘플을 클러스터링하거나 분류하는 방법으로, 게임 플레이어 간의 유사성을 학습하는 데 유용할 수 있습니다.

게임 플레이어 행동 데이터의 특성을 고려할 때, 이를 활용한 다른 응용 분야는 무엇이 있을까?

게임 플레이어 행동 데이터는 다양한 응용 분야에서 활용될 수 있습니다. 예를 들어, 게임 개발사는 플레이어 행동 데이터를 분석하여 게임의 디자인을 개선하거나 새로운 콘텐츠를 개발할 수 있습니다. 또한, 마케팅 분야에서는 플레이어 행동 데이터를 활용하여 개인화된 마케팅 전략을 수립하거나 이탈률을 예측하는 데 활용할 수 있습니다. 또한, 교육 분야에서는 게임을 통해 효과적인 학습 경험을 제공하기 위해 플레이어 행동 데이터를 분석하여 맞춤형 교육 콘텐츠를 제공할 수 있습니다. 이외에도 보안 및 안전, 건강 및 웰빙, 그리고 시뮬레이션 등 다양한 분야에서 게임 플레이어 행동 데이터를 활용한 응용이 가능합니다.
0
visual_icon
generate_icon
translate_icon
scholar_search_icon
star